Three Brothers Awarded Gitelson Medallions

15 Jun, 2022

Brothers Elan S. Carr (California, 1990), Daniel Elbaum (Illinois, 1996) and Hon. Ronald Klein (Ohio State, 1979) have been awarded the Gitelson Silver Medallion by the Alpha Epsilon Pi Foundation. The Gitelson Silver Medallion recognizes AEPi alumni for their commitment to Jewish communal services. In the 108-year history of...
